Ask Jeeves Bans Banners

Ask Jeeves is giving up the "banner" in favor of paid search placement and interactive display ads the company is calling "Branded Response" ads. Quoting the press release:

In 2003, Ask Jeeves will focus on its core offerings including Branded Response and Premier Listings. These advertising units provide marketers a way to deliver their branding and text-based advertising to consumers within a relevant search environment. Branded Response helps marketers reach a highly targeted audience on Ask Jeeves' results page while generating brand awareness through use of graphics and images. This unit is unique to Ask Jeeves and enjoys click-rates as high as 25 percent. Premier Listings are keyword targeted, text-based advertising units that appear under the heading "featured sponsor" at the top of Ask Jeeves' results page.

UPDATE: Ask Jeeves UK to retain banners
